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ting that can compromise the stability of a building. Repair methods may involve injecting epoxy or polyurethane to fill cracks, underpinning to strengthen the foundation, or leveling techniques to address uneven settling. The goal is to stabilize the foundation, prevent further damage, and ensure the safety and durability of the property.

These repair services address common problems like foundation cracks, uneven floors, and doors or windows that no longer close properly. Over time, factors such as so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ction can cause the foundation to weaken or shift. Repairing these issues helps prevent more extensive structural damage, reduces the risk of costly repairs in the future, and maintains the property's value. Proper foundation repair can also mitigate issues related to moisture intrusion and pest entry caused by cracks or gaps.

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the extent of damage and required work. Smaller cracks or min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ive foundation stabilization can approach the higher end.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Sterling Heights, MI, can expect to pay around $4,000 for standard foundation repair services. Costs can vary based on factors such as soil conditions, foundation type, and accessibility.

Cost Factors - The total cost often depends on the severity of foundation issues, with major repairs like piering or underpinning potentially exceeding $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s and site conditions.

Price Range Variability - Concrete foundation repair prices can fluctuate significantly, with some projects costing as little as $1,500 for minor crack repairs and others exceeding $15,000 for comprehensive stabilization. Contact local service providers for accurate assessments and quotes.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or exterior walls.

How do professionals typically repair a damaged concrete foundation?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, depending on the extent and type of damage, to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ity.

Is foundation repair necessary if I notice minor cracks? It’s advisable to have a professional assessment to determine if the cracks are superficial or indicative of underlying structural problems that require repair.

What factors can cause foundation damage? Factors include soil movement, moisture changes, poor drainage, tree roots, and previous construction issues that can lead to shifting or settling of the foundation.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the property, and addressing minor issues early can help reduce the risk of future foundation damage. Contact local specialists for tailored advice.
